Evidence from the paper

Table 1: Mw78 Model — V0 (Å3/atom) 9.86 ± 0.02, K0T (GPa) 148 ± 3, K'0T 4.09 ± 0.12. Footnote c: Non-thermal parameters from Finkelstein et al. [26]. Text: ...and for Mw78 using the isothermal equation of state reported by Finkelstein et al. [26].
